These memorable Joker quotes also reveal why different actors can play the same character so differently. Jack Nicholson leaned into flamboyant crime and theatrical comedy. Heath Ledger emphasized philosophical chaos. Joaquin Phoenix explored isolation and social rejection. Each interpretation changes the flavor without losing the character’s unsettling core.

Joker Quotes from The Dark Knight
Heath Ledger’s Joker became especially famous for turning casual speech into psychological warfare. The Dark Knight presents him as an agent of chaos who challenges Batman’s morality rather than merely trying to defeat him physically. The film’s official marketing material prominently centered the Joker character and the film’s distinctive imagery.

Several The Dark Knight Joker quotes have become cultural shorthand. His ideas about civilized people, rules, fear, and Batman’s moral code create tension because they attack assumptions rather than simply issuing threats. The most powerful Joker lines from the movie often work because they clash with Batman’s controlled personality. Batman represents restraint, while the Joker celebrates unpredictability. Their conflict therefore becomes more than hero versus villain. It becomes a battle between order and chaos, with each character exposing something about the other.

Joker Quotes About Batman, Gotham, and Society
The Joker has always needed a worthy opposite. His Joker quotes about Batman reveal an obsession that goes beyond ordinary rivalry. Batman follows rules that the Joker wants to challenge. Their conflict therefore becomes a debate about justice, revenge, fear, and morality.

Gotham provides the perfect stage for that conflict. The city represents society, corruption, crime, inequality, and fragile social order. The Joker repeatedly tests whether Gotham’s citizens and institutions will maintain their principles when circumstances become frightening.
| Theme | Joker’s usual position | Batman’s opposing idea |
|---|---|---|
| Chaos | Disorder creates freedom | Order protects people |
| Morality | Rules can collapse | Principles should endure |
| Fear | Fear exposes weakness | Courage defeats fear |
| Identity | People can reinvent themselves | Identity carries responsibility |
| Justice | Justice can become arbitrary | Justice requires restraint |
The Batman and Joker relationship remains compelling because neither character exists in isolation. Batman gives the Joker his greatest audience. The Joker gives Batman his greatest moral challenge. Their connection resembles two sides of the same coin, even though their choices remain radically different.

What Joker Quotes Teach Us About the Character
The recurring Joker philosophy revolves around contradiction. He laughs while discussing pain. He treats violence like performance art. He mocks society while depending on an audience. Those contradictions make him unpredictable.
His Joker observations also reveal why he remains such a durable Batman villain. The character can function as a criminal mastermind, tragic outsider, philosophical provocateur, or theatrical monster. Different stories emphasize different elements while preserving the central tension between Batman and the Joker.
The Joker’s Philosophy of Chaos
Chaos is more than a visual gimmick for the Joker. It represents his rejection of predictable systems. His quotes about chaos and madness repeatedly attack rules, authority, social expectations, and conventional morality.
Yet chaos has a cost. Gotham’s stories often demonstrate that disorder harms ordinary people first. That contrast keeps the Joker from becoming a simple philosopher. His ideas may sound clever, but his actions expose the destructive consequences behind them.
Why the Joker Uses Humor as a Weapon
The Joker’s laughter creates emotional uncertainty. Nobody knows whether the next joke will be harmless or horrifying. That uncertainty gives his Joker humor psychological force.
His comedy also makes him memorable. A conventional villain can threaten someone. The Joker can threaten someone while telling a joke, performing a magic trick, or acting like a stage comedian. The theatricality becomes part of his weapon.
Why Joker Quotes Remain Popular
The character has accumulated decades of Joker sayings, Joker catchphrases, and memorable monologues. His words spread because they are short, dramatic, easy to remember, and closely tied to strong performances.
His popularity also crosses media boundaries. Fans encounter the character through The Dark Knight, Batman (1989), Batman: The Animated Series, Batman Beyond: Return of the Joker, Batman: The Killing Joke, the Arkham games, Suicide Squad, and Joker. That enormous media footprint keeps the character recognizable across generations.
